Emerging Trends and Technological Innovations in Japan Handheld Narcotics Detection

Technological evolution is central to Japan’s handheld narcotics analyzer market, with a strong focus on miniaturization, speed, and accuracy. Spectrometry techniques, including portable Raman and infrared spectroscopy, dominate due to their proven reliability. Recent innovations include AI-powered data analytics, enabling real-time identification and risk assessment, and IoT connectivity for centralized monitoring and data sharing.

Advancements in sensor technology have improved sensitivity and specificity, reducing false positives and negatives. The integration of machine learning algorithms enhances pattern recognition, facilitating detection of novel substances. Additionally, ruggedized designs improve device durability in field conditions. The trend toward cloud-based data management and remote updates ensures devices remain compliant with evolving regulations and emerging drug profiles. These innovations collectively position Japan at the forefront of portable narcotics detection, offering scalable solutions for diverse security needs.

Market Entry Strategies and Regulatory Environment for Japan Handheld Narcotics Analyzers

Entering Japan’s narcotics detection market requires navigating a complex regulatory landscape governed by the Ministry of Health, Labour and Welfare (MHLW) and the Pharmaceuticals and Medical Devices Agency (PMDA). Compliance with strict standards for safety, efficacy, and data security is mandatory. Market entrants should prioritize obtaining necessary certifications, such as the Pharmaceutical Affairs Law approval, and demonstrate device accuracy through rigorous validation studies.

Strategic entry approaches include forming joint ventures with local firms, leveraging government tenders, and establishing partnerships with law enforcement agencies. Localization of software interfaces and user training programs enhances acceptance. Additionally, understanding regional enforcement priorities and aligning product features with specific needs—such as rapid screening or high-throughput testing—can accelerate market penetration. A proactive regulatory strategy, combined with targeted marketing and stakeholder engagement, is essential for sustainable growth in Japan’s competitive landscape.
